Bareilly: Last year, big news has come out about Sakshi Mishra, daughter of BJP MLA who was in the headlines. Sakshi may soon join the Samajwadi Party (SP). For this, she has also taken time to meet Samajwadi Party national president Akhilesh Yadav. On Monday, Sakshi told in an interview that she saw a wave of development in the working style of SP and CM tenure of popular youth leader Akhilesh Yadav. He said that the SP government gave Uttar Pradesh a distinct identity.

According to media reports, Sakshi told in the interview that the Samajwadi Party did not promote casteism and started development in the state and gave a variety of jobs to the youth. Sakshi Mishra said, "Impressed by this, I want to join the Samajwadi Party". For this, she has also asked for time to meet SP President Akhilesh Yadav. She will come to Lucknow and get SP membership soon.

Sakshi Mishra married Ajitesh last year, after which their marriage was very much discussed. On 9 August Sakshi became a mother, she gave birth to a son. Sakshi Mishra said that "I am very happy after marriage because husband Ajitesh is very supportive". According to Sakshi, "Ajitesh's family looks after me not as a daughter-in-law, but as a daughter".
